Serbia - Imports of Fossil Fuel
Since 2014, Serbia Imports of Fossil Fuel increased 8% year on year. With 7.46 Million Metric Tons in 2019, the country was ranked number 68 comparing other countries in Imports of Fossil Fuel. Serbia is overtaken by Panama, which was ranked number 67 with 7.48 Million Metric Tons and is followed by Slovenia with 7.35 Million Metric Tons. China topped the ranking with 768.94 Million Metric Tons in 2019, that is an increase of 3.6% versus 2018. India, Japan and United States resp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Turkey recorded the best 5 years average growth at +14.7% per year, while Uzbekistan witnessed the worst performance at -31.9% per year.
